Summary: | The laser ablation techniques was employed to prepare TiO2 nanoparticles by pulsed laser ablation of titanium target immersed in the double distilled deionized water using wavelength of 532nm and 1064nm of Nd:YAG laser with energy 500mJ. The as prepared products werecharacterized by X-Ray diffraction (XRD), Atomic Force Microscope (AFM) andUV-Vis spectrophotometer. The results indicate that the Tio2 nanoparticles are synthesized at room temperature and the average diameter is about (84.78, 95.96) nm to the wavelength (1064nm, 532nm) respectively. The optical study shows the nanoparticles possesses direct optical transition with band gab (3.82,3.65)to the wavelength(1064nm,532nm) respectively.Aheterojunctionphotodetectorfabricatedby drop cast film of colloidal TiO2NPs(nanoparticles) onto p-type single crystalsilicon wafer.I-V characteristics of Tio2NPs/Si heterojunction under darkand illumination conditions have been studied. |
